Hey guys - i decided i'd stop being lazy and that i'd paint my brake calipers today. I'm filthy, tired and have black paint on my hands, but i'm a "happy" guy.
I used this kit. Cost me $19.95 up here in Ontario, Canada:

Good cleaner and paint, but the paintbrush sucks. Buy a good paint brush if you plan on using this kit. The paint dries to touch pretty quickly.
I painted my calipers black (silver car):

Looks great in the front where you see a lot of the caliper, but the effect is less dramatic in the rear with stock wheels.
I also took the opportunity to clean the inside of my wheels while they were off the car. I did one wheel at a time, since i don't have car jacks. The inside of the front wheels were horribly dirty. I gave my a wheels a few coats of wax inside and out. That should help keep the dirt away.
BTW... don't mind the rusty rotors, i washed my car yesterday and havn't driven it since.
